Another option is to email them to your Kindle. In the Settings (page 2 for mine) on your Kindle you'll find your Kindle Email address - email the books to this address as attachments and in a short while they'll be on your Kindle.

You need to whitelist the email address you're sending from - you do this at Amazon on the Personal Document Settings page in your account.
